HR 1052 Arkansas House · 2026 Fiscal Session

TO RESCIND THE ACCESS TO AND USE OF THE CHAMBER OF THE HOUSE OF REPRESENTATIVES BY ARKANSAS GIRLS STATE FOR ITS ANNUAL MEETING.

This bill is a House resolution that initially seeks to revoke permission for the Arkansas Girls State organization to hold its 2026 annual meeting inside the House of Representatives chamber. The measure was introduced after some qualified student delegates were denied participation due to missed application deadlines caused by administrative errors at the school level. However, the bill was ultimately withdrawn by its author before it could be voted on, meaning no final policy change occurred. Consequently, the original authorization allowing Arkansas Girls State to use the chamber remains in effect unless further action is taken.
